WASHINGTON MAN CHARGED WITH SEXUAL EXPLOITATION OF A MINOR

 

CHATTANOOGA – An investigation by Special Agents with the Human Trafficking Unit of the Tennessee Bureau of Investigation, along with law enforcement officers with Homeland Security Investigations and the Chattanooga Police Department, has resulted in the arrest of a Washington man on multiple charges of sexual offenses against a minor.

 

TBI Special Agents joined agents with Homeland Security and undercover officers with the Chattanooga Police Department in investigating reports of crime against children in Hamilton County. During the course of the investigation, Agents received information about a man who was attempting to arrange a videotaped encounter with a 9-year-old female. Law enforcement officers developed information that identified Mark Gould of Port Orchard, Washington, as that individual, and he was apprehended in Chattanooga.

 

On January 24th, Mark Douglas Gould (DOB 03/10/1969) was arrested and charged with one count of Especially Aggravated Sexual Exploitation of a Minor, one count of Rape of a Child, and one count of Soliciting Sexual Exploitation of a Minor by Electronic Means. Gould was booked into the Hamilton County Jail on a $200,000 bond.
